SILVER LAKE, MI -- October 1, 2015: This summer an engineering prototype of the all-new 2017 F-150 Raptor tackled the dunes at Silver Lake, Mich., State Park. Redesigned, larger FOX Racing Shox with more suspension travel and all-new terrain management technology help F-150 Raptor tackle the toughest of surfaces. An available Torsen front differential increases off-road capability further.
The system increases
grip significantly for the front end of the truck and allows it to pull
itself over obstacles and up steep grades – even when traction is
split between the front tires. The all-new 2017 Raptor is powered by
Ford’s new, second-generation 3.5-liter EcoBoost®
engine. The 2017 F-150 Raptor goes on sale in Fall 2016.
